Obama’s Speech

Obama’s speech was different than I and many people expected, with less soaring rhetoric and more talk about policy, some of it specific. That’s a great choice, as it undercuts the McCain theme that Obama’s campaign only consists of vague talk. He also went through and connected members of his family to common American stories, aiming to lessen his ‘otherness’ in some people’s eyes. I’m really curious to watch the speeches at the Republican convention. I’m guessing that the main themes will be the same ones we’ve been hearing: we can’t “admit defeat” in Iraq, we need more oil to satisfy that addiction and John McCain puts his country first (wink, POW, etc).
